What is the Difference Between Quartz and Granite Countertops?

Quartz and Granite countertops are the most popular on the market today. They are some of the best materials to make your kitchen shine, but which one is better? That question is almost impossible to answer and always comes down to what you are looking for in a countertop. Both quartz and granite have some unique differences that make them stand out more for each customer. Here are a couple of the most important differences.

Price – Price is one of the first things customers think of when trying to decide which countertop to get. Relatively speaking, quartz and granite countertops are very similar in price. Quartz is around $70-$100 a square foot. Granite also can be in that price range or lower, but high-end granite can go for $150 a square foot.

Durability – Both of these countertop options are one of the most durable on the market. They are both scratch, chip, and stain-resistant. The only thing that makes quartz pull ahead in this category is the fact that Granite is a natural stone. This means that it could have imperfections that make it more prone to chipping and it needs to be sealed properly to make sure it doesn’t stain. If you take good care of your granite countertop, however, you have nothing to worry about!

Customization – Quartz can be made into any color hue you can imagine. Pigments are added to get the color just right for whatever you are searching for. Granite is a natural stone so it can’t be customized as much. It is mostly earthy tones or vivid blues, greens, or reds. Granite is the perfect countertop if you are looking for a natural look but if you want a color outside of granite’s spectrum, it has to be quartz!
